The Grand Ethiopian Renaissance Dam (GERD): An Overview
Let's kick things off with the star of the show: the Grand Ethiopian Renaissance Dam (GERD). Located in the Benishangul-Gumuz region of Ethiopia, this colossal dam is set to be Africa's largest hydroelectric power plant. The dam's primary objective is to generate electricity for Ethiopia's growing population and to export power to neighboring countries. The project began in 2011 and has been a source of both national pride for Ethiopia and significant apprehension for Egypt and Sudan. For Ethiopia, the GERD represents a symbol of national development and economic progress, promising to lift millions out of poverty and boost the nation's energy independence. The dam is expected to generate over 6,000 megawatts of electricity, a game-changer for a country with a significant energy deficit. However, the construction of the GERD has raised serious concerns, especially among Egypt and Sudan, regarding the dam's impact on the Nile River's water flow. They are worried about the potential for reduced water availability, particularly during the filling and operation phases of the dam. The filling process, which involves impounding billions of cubic meters of water, has been a major point of contention. Egypt and Sudan are keen to ensure that the filling does not unduly impact their access to the Nile's waters, which are crucial for their agriculture, industry, and overall water security. The environmental impacts are also a significant concern, with potential effects on downstream ecosystems and the livelihoods of communities that depend on the river. The GERD's operation could alter the river's flow patterns, affecting sediment deposition and the natural processes that support the river's ecosystem. The dam's long-term sustainability and its impact on the region's climate patterns are also issues that require careful consideration. Why the Nile Matters So Much
Alright, let's talk about the Nile River itself. The Nile is more than just a river; it's the lifeblood of Egypt and a critical resource for Sudan. The river provides water for agriculture, drinking, and sanitation for millions of people. It's also a vital source of energy, with hydropower plants generating electricity for both countries. For centuries, the Nile has been the cornerstone of Egyptian civilization. It's the reason why ancient Egypt flourished, supporting a thriving agricultural society in the arid desert. The river's annual floods provided fertile silt that enriched the land, allowing for abundant harvests. Even today, the vast majority of Egypt's population lives along the Nile's banks, with its water being essential for their survival and economic activity. In Sudan, the Nile is equally important. The river supports a significant portion of the country's agriculture and provides water for domestic and industrial use. The White Nile and Blue Nile, which converge in Khartoum to form the main Nile, are the two primary sources of the river's water. The Blue Nile, originating in Ethiopia, contributes the majority of the water that flows into the Nile. Given the crucial role of the Nile in both Egypt and Sudan, any changes to its flow or water availability can have profound consequences. Reduced water levels could lead to water scarcity, impacting agriculture, food security, and the overall well-being of the population. The Nile also plays a crucial role in regional stability. The shared use of the river's waters is a source of both cooperation and conflict. The Egypt-Ethiopia Nile Dam Dispute highlights the complexities of managing shared water resources, especially in a region where water scarcity is a growing concern due to climate change and increasing populations. Understanding the importance of the Nile is essential for grasping the depth and significance of the GERD dispute.
The Core Issues: Water Rights and Hydropolitics
Now, let's get into the nitty-gritty of the core issues at the heart of this conflict. At the center of the dispute are questions of water rights and hydropolitics. Egypt, historically, has enjoyed a significant advantage in its access to the Nile's water. Under colonial-era agreements, Egypt and Sudan have been allocated the largest shares of the river's water, with Ethiopia, the source of the Blue Nile, receiving little. Ethiopia views these agreements as unjust and seeks to utilize its water resources for its development. The GERD is seen as a way for Ethiopia to assert its rights over its resources and meet its growing energy needs. The filling and operation of the GERD have raised concerns about how much water will flow downstream to Egypt and Sudan. Egypt worries that the dam will reduce the flow of the Nile, impacting its agriculture and water supply, especially during droughts. Sudan, while also reliant on the Nile, has a slightly different perspective. It's concerned about the dam's impact on its own water resources and the safety of its existing dams, but it also stands to benefit from the GERD in terms of electricity and flood control. The filling of the dam's reservoir has been a major point of contention. Egypt and Sudan want to ensure the filling process is gradual to minimize the impact on their water supplies. Ethiopia, on the other hand, wants to fill the reservoir as quickly as possible to begin generating electricity. The rules of operation for the GERD are also critical. Egypt and Sudan want assurances about how Ethiopia will manage the dam's operations, particularly during droughts or periods of low water flow. They want mechanisms in place to ensure that their water needs are met. The broader context of hydropolitics, or the political dynamics of water management, is also crucial. The Nile Dam Dispute is not just about water; it's about power, sovereignty, and regional influence. Ethiopia's decision to build the GERD has challenged Egypt's historical dominance over the Nile, and the dispute has highlighted the complexities of managing shared water resources in a region facing increasing water scarcity. International law and principles of equitable water use are also relevant. The 1997 UN Convention on the Law of the Non-Navigational Uses of International Watercourses provides a framework for managing shared water resources, but its application in the Nile dispute is complex. Negotiations have been ongoing for years, with each country seeking to protect its interests and find a solution that is both fair and sustainable. Finding a balance between the competing interests of all three countries is the key to resolving this complex issue.

The Environmental Impact of the Dam
Let's delve deeper into the environmental impacts of the GERD. Dams, while providing benefits like hydroelectric power, often have significant environmental consequences. The GERD's construction and operation can affect the Nile's ecosystem in several ways. One of the most significant impacts is on the river's flow regime. Dams alter the natural flow patterns of the river, which can affect downstream habitats and the species that depend on them. The GERD could lead to reduced water flows during certain times of the year, impacting aquatic life and the availability of water for downstream users. Another key impact is on sediment transport. The GERD will trap sediment behind the dam, reducing the amount of sediment that reaches downstream areas. This sediment is crucial for the fertility of the land, especially in agricultural areas. The reduction in sediment could lead to a decline in soil fertility and increased erosion. The dam's operation could also affect the Nile's water quality. Dams can affect water temperature, oxygen levels, and the concentration of pollutants, impacting aquatic life and the availability of clean water for human use. The filling of the dam's reservoir can also lead to environmental issues. This can involve the displacement of people, the loss of natural habitats, and the potential for increased greenhouse gas emissions from the decomposition of organic matter in the flooded area. The GERD's impact on fish populations is a major concern. Dams can disrupt fish migration patterns, reduce spawning habitats, and affect the availability of food sources, leading to declines in fish populations. The dam's impact on the Nile's wetlands is another concern. Wetlands provide critical habitat for many species and play an important role in flood control and water purification. Changes in water flow and sediment deposition could negatively affect the health and viability of downstream wetlands. The long-term sustainability of the GERD depends on careful planning, mitigation measures, and ongoing monitoring of its environmental impacts. These measures include implementing environmental flow releases to maintain downstream habitats, managing sediment to minimize its impact on downstream agriculture, and monitoring water quality to ensure the protection of aquatic life and human health. The countries involved must prioritize environmental protection and work together to minimize the negative environmental consequences of the dam.

The Role of International Mediation
Let's explore the role of international mediation in the Egypt-Ethiopia Nile Dam Dispute. International mediation has played a crucial role in the attempts to resolve this complex conflict. Various international actors have stepped in to facilitate dialogue, mediate negotiations, and offer expertise and assistance in the search for a solution. The African Union (AU) has been the leading international body involved in mediating the dispute. The AU has convened numerous meetings, facilitated discussions, and provided a platform for the three countries (Ethiopia, Egypt, and Sudan) to engage in negotiations. The AU's involvement is particularly significant because it reflects the principle of African solutions to African problems. The AU's mediation efforts have aimed at finding a mutually acceptable agreement that addresses the concerns of all three countries. Other international actors, such as the United States and the European Union, have also been involved in mediation efforts, providing technical assistance and supporting the negotiation process. These actors have offered their expertise in water management, international law, and conflict resolution to help the parties find common ground. The role of the World Bank has been primarily in providing technical expertise and financing for studies related to the dam. The World Bank has commissioned studies on the environmental and social impacts of the GERD and has provided technical assistance to the countries involved.
